MyQ is the technology platform used by LiftMaster and Chamberlain that allows you to control your garage door through a smartphone app. If your app is showing errors, failing to sync, or your door isn't responding to remote commands, you may need a system reset or a hardware upgrade. Overhead garage doors in Reno are the most common type, lifting vertically and then horizontally along the ceiling. They are composed of multiple panels connected by hinges. These doors are favored for their convenience and space-saving operation, making them ideal for most residential garages. The pros service and install all types of overhead garage doors. A Genie garage door opener is a widely recognized brand in Reno, offering a variety of reliable models. They are known for their durability and range of features, including smart connectivity and battery backup. Genie openers come in different drive types, such as chain, belt, and direct drive, to suit various noise and performance preferences. The pros can install and service these openers efficiently.
Garage door sensor alignment in Reno is critical for safe operation, preventing the door from closing if obstructed. If your door reverses or won't close, the safety sensors may be misaligned. The pros will check that these sensors are pointed directly at each other and are free of dirt or debris. Proper alignment ensures the door functions as intended. This is a common and often simple fix.

A garage door screen in Reno provides a barrier that allows airflow while keeping insects and debris out. These screens can be retracted when not in use, offering a versatile solution for enjoying your garage space. They are ideal for workshops or simply creating an airy extension of your home.
